The Adventure Begins!!




The baby was officially due Monday July 28. On Wednesday morning July 30 we had a doctor's appointment and Nicole was dilated about 1cm. We scheduled an appointment for Tuesday night next week for her to be induced just in case the baby did not come.

I had just got back from playing basketball on Wednesday night when Nicole said she had been having some contractions off and on while she was watching TV with her mom, Joanie. This was not unusual so I didn't think anything of it. Around 11pm we were heading to bed when the contractions starting becoming more regular. We started timing the contractions and they were about 5-7 minutes apart. By midnight I knew this was probably it so I made sure we were packed and ready to go and let Joanie know she needed to get ready.

By 1 am we were at the hospital getting checked in and contractions were 3-5 minutes apart. Nicole was checked by the nurses and moved into the delivery room just before 2am. Jeni, the night duty nurse was great and helped us through the night and the toughest parts.


As to be expected Nicole was in a lot of pain but was real trooper through it all. Joanie and I did our best to keep her as comfortable as possible.



After about 12 hours of labor the moment had finally arrived. Dr. Boyd came in to help deliver the baby.


Welcome Daniel John Kessler! Daniel was born on July 31, 2008 at 10:52 am. He weighed 7lbs 3oz and was 20 1/2 inches long. The video above was taken just moments after his birth. After he was cleaned up Nicole got her first look at the baby.



It was a long night but, of course, completely worth it. And so, now the adventure really begins. We've been waiting to see him and Daniel is finally here. Nicole and I could not be happier.
